General Description
The site of an ancient hill fort. This large grass covered hill has a norteasterly-facing slope that has been quarried in the past.
Access Notes
Follow the map. Park off the track, just past the cottage, beside the gate marked `Public Bridleway' (max 3 cars) or continue up the rutted track (4x4 recommended) for a further 400m and park off the track next to the gate (max 3 cars).
Safety
The northeasterly slope is peppered with rocks and boulders. Bear this in mind if attempting a slope landing in the summer months when they can become obscured by thigh-high bracken. If top landing avoid the stone remains of the hill fort.
